SB 351 OK
Passed Legislature

Credit sales; requiring certain actions from sellers when imposing a surcharge on certain transactions. Effective date.

OK · session 2025 · Senate · bill

Action history (17)

  1. Feb 3, 2025 First Reading · upper
  2. Feb 3, 2025 Authored by Senator Frix · upper
  3. Feb 3, 2025 Coauthored by Representative Hays (principal House author) · upper
  4. Feb 4, 2025 Second Reading referred to Business and Insurance · upper
  5. Feb 20, 2025 Reported Do Pass, amended by committee substitute Business and Insurance committee; CR filed · upper
  6. Feb 25, 2025 Placed on General Order · upper
  7. Mar 13, 2025 General Order, Considered · upper
  8. Mar 13, 2025 Measure passed: Ayes: 43 Nays: 0 · upper
  9. Mar 13, 2025 Referred for engrossment · upper
  10. Mar 17, 2025 Engrossed to House · upper
  11. Mar 17, 2025 First Reading · lower
  12. Apr 1, 2025 Second Reading referred to Commerce and Economic Development Oversight · lower
  13. Apr 1, 2025 Referred to Business · lower
  14. Apr 8, 2025 Policy recommendation to the Commerce and Economic Development Oversight committee; Do Pass Business · lower
  15. Apr 21, 2025 Remove Representative Hays as principal House author and substitute with Representative Hill · lower
  16. Apr 24, 2025 CR; Do Pass Commerce and Economic Development Oversight Committee · lower
  17. Apr 24, 2025 Coauthored by Representative(s) Hays · lower
